Charleston, W.Va. - Thomas Hailey Shines; UC wins on senior night.
The Basics
Location: Wehrle Innovation Center, Charleston, WV
Final Score: UC 85, D&E 75
Records: Charleston (16-9, 12-5 MEC), Davis&Elkins (8-18, 5-13 MEC)
How it Happened
Charleston took on the Davis&Elkins Senators on senior night. Braden Chapman got hot to start this one leading UC scorers throughout the first four minutes of the game, helping the Golden Eagles get out to an early lead. Thomas Hailey had two emphatic dunks early in this one to keep UC fired up. The first half was competitive as both teams traded buckets. Senior Ayinde Taylor II had a few buckets as well to keep UC in the lead. Charleston kept a steady lead throughout the first held as Ben Nicol and Hamilton Campbell put some work in as well offensively and defensively. Braden Chapman had a layup in the final second of the half, giving the Golden Eagles a 52-42 lead going into halftime.
Charleston started the Second half hot scoring the first three buckets of the half extending their lead to sixteen points. D&E came right back with a few points of their own. A lot of defense was played to begin the half, at some points the game was a stalemate full of stops. Eli Robertson broke the curse with a three pointer and was followed by a dunk by Thomas Hailey. Hailey, in his final home game, he went on a tear for this game. He was flying around the court and dunking the ball every chance he got. With Hailey leading the charge, UC could not be denied as Kaden Davis nailed a three pointer late in the half, putting Charleston up ten. The end of the game was Thomas Hailey show as he had the last four buckets for the Golden Eagles. The Senators fought but ultimately did not stand a chance, and UC got the win 85-75.
What a way for Thomas Hailey to end his college career with a 36-point game! Congratulations to the seniors for a great year!
